Career Stats

FG%
Arenas 43.1%
Wade 48.2%

3PT%
Arenas 36.8%
Wade 25.4%

FT%
Arenas 80.5%
Wade 77.6%

Rebounds
Arenas 4.2
Wade 5.0

Assists
Arenas 5.5
Wade 6.4

Steals
Arenas 1.8
Wade 1.7

Blocks
Arenas .2
Wade .9

Points
Arenas 22.6
Wade 23.7
